using System;
using System.Xml.Serialization;
using System.Collections.Generic;
namespace Aop.Api.Domain
{
///
/// IotDeviceModel Data Structure.
///
[Serializable]
public class IotDeviceModel : AopObject
{
///
/// 该型号所属类目的类目id
///
[XmlElement("category_id")]
public string CategoryId { get; set; }
///
/// 型号支持的配网链接类型, 取值可为WiFi,BlueTooth
///
[XmlArray("connection_types")]
[XmlArrayItem("string")]
public List ConnectionTypes { get; set; }
///
/// 配网链接地址
///
[XmlElement("connection_url")]
public string ConnectionUrl { get; set; }
///
/// 关于型号的描述信息
///
[XmlElement("decription")]
public string Decription { get; set; }
///
/// 型号的图标图片地址
///
[XmlElement("icon")]
public string Icon { get; set; }
///
/// 制造商
///
[XmlElement("manufacturer")]
public string Manufacturer { get; set; }
///
/// 协议服务商用于唯一标识一个设备型号的型号id
///
[XmlElement("model_id")]
public string ModelId { get; set; }
///
/// 设备型号的名称
///
[XmlElement("model_name")]
public string ModelName { get; set; }
}
}